WebA sketch of a very common BFS implementation is as follows: Put the starting node on a queue and marked it as visited While the queue is not empty: pop off the node at the … WebMar 22, 2024 · Breadth First Search: Breadth-first search (BFS) is an algorithm for traversing or searching tree or graph data structures. It starts at the tree root (or some arbitrary node of a graph, sometimes referred to as a ‘search key’), and explores all of the neighbor nodes at the present depth prior to moving on to the nodes at the next depth level.

WebFeb 20, 2024 · Breadth First Search (BFS) algorithm traverses a graph in a breadth-ward motion and uses a queue to remember to get the next vertex to start a search when a dead end occurs in any iteration.
